Legit Slot Games That Pay Real Money in 2026

Yes, there are legitimate slot games that pay real money, but you must play them at licensed online casinos or physical casinos that are regulated by government authorities. For example, platforms licensed by the UK Gambling Commission or state gaming boards in the US like New Jersey and Michigan offer verified real-money slots where players have withdrawn cash winnings totaling millions of dollars in 2025 alone. These games use certified Random Number Generators (RNG) to ensure every spin is fair, with most popular slots having a published Return-to-Player (RTP) rate between 94% and 97%, meaning for every $100 wagered, players statistically get back $94 to $97 over time.

Do online slots really pay out?

Payout Percentages (RTP) For instance, if a slot machine has an RTP of 96%, it means that, on average, players can expect to get back $96 for every $100 wagered over the long term. While RTP rates vary between games and casinos, most regulated online casinos maintain competitive RTP rates.

Does slots really pay real money?

You play for real money on traditional online casinos. On social casinos and sweeps casinos, on the other hand, you buy Gold Coins and get free Sweeps Coins as a bonus. The Sweeps Coins can be used to play the slots. Once you accumulate more Sweeps Coins, you can redeem them for cash prizes and gift cards.27 ม.ค. 2568

Real Money Online Casinos in the USA

Yes, there are real-money online casinos in the USA, but they are only legal in certain states. As of 2026, players in states such as Michigan, New Jersey, Pennsylvania, West Virginia, Connecticut, Delaware, and Rhode Island can use licensed online casinos to play games like slots, blackjack, roulette, and live dealer tables. These casinos are state-regulated, which means they must follow local gaming laws and verify each player’s identity and age.
